View on Google Maps →The Northern Territory chauffeur / limo competitor landscape
Three operator types compete in Northern Territory — and they win bookings differently.
PATTERN A: Single-driver / micro-fleet (1-5 vehicles) The dominant operator profile in smaller markets. Strong word-of-mouth in the local community, often the first call for local weddings. Website usually thin; GBP often the only meaningful presence.
PATTERN B: Regional family operator (5-15 vehicles) Established local business, 10+ years operating, decent reputation. Website looks 2018-vintage, scheduling usually done via phone or basic form.
PATTERN C: External operators expanding into the market Operators based in nearby larger markets running paid ads to capture overflow. Their disadvantage: no physical GBP at the actual address.
Northern Territory is built around different occasions
Northern Territory chauffeur traffic mixes airport runs, weddings (Oct-March peak — climate-flipped vs Northern hemisphere), corporate transfers, school formals (Sep-Nov), Schoolies week (Nov-Dec, mostly Gold Coast), and event-day verticals. Content that wins separates each occasion into its own page.
